Key Differences
In short — Ryzen 5 5600 outperforms Xeon E5-2667 v3 on the selected game parameters. We do not have the prices of both CPUs to compare value. The better performing Ryzen 5 5600 is 2781 days newer than Xeon E5-2667 v3.
Advantages of AMD Ryzen 5 5600
- Performs up to 9% better in Call of Duty: Modern Warfare II than Xeon E5-2667 v3 - 215 vs 197 FPS
- Consumes up to 52% less energy than Intel Xeon E5-2667 v3 - 65 vs 135 Watts
- Can execute more multi-threaded tasks simultaneously than Intel Xeon E5-2667 v3 - 12 vs 8 threads
